Proxy Web Server

puks

Well-Known Member
Lotus team
03.02.2007
1 971
16
#1
Сразу говорю, что я в вэбовских технологиях практически полный чайник. Поэтому хотелось бы найти коробочное решение, т.е. поставил, настроил и работает.

1) Есть client PC в конторе за фаером, который режет практически все порты.
2) Есть домашняя сетка с внутренними адресами за раутером с внешним. Раутер, соответственно, раскидывает пакеты, основываясь по порту.
3) В сетке есть вэб сервер, который работает по 80 порту и к которому можно достучаться, так как этот порт не перекрыт в конторе и раутер форвардит этот порт на него.
4) Кроме это в сетке есть другие вэб сервера, которые можно настроить на любые порта. Хотя для этой задачи можно и оставить на 80, это не принципиально. Главное, что к ним нельзя достучаться с конторы, так как остальные порты перекрыты, а раутер может форвардить только один 80 порт.

Внимание, вопрос!

Нужна рабочая конфигурация, при которой главная страница доступна по 80 порту на сервере. В нее внедрена другую страницу, которая строится этим сервером при помощи запроса к другому серверу. И первый сервер возвращает эту составную страницу по 80 порту клиенту. Соответственно, вся работа на этой встроенной странице должна делаться первым вэб сервером, так как клиент не может достучаться ко второму из вне.

Всем откликнувшимся, заранее спасибо.
 

puks

Well-Known Member
Lotus team
03.02.2007
1 971
16
#3
А есть что-нибудь менее монстровое? А то ведь мне только одна его функция нужна.
 
P

Pasha

Гость
#4
Есть bouncer (в аттаче, НЕ ВИРУС! :).
Запускаешь его на доступном сервере, примерно так:
bouncer.exe --port 80 --destination servertoredirectto:80 --daemon
 

Вложения